Tribune News Service
Jalandhar, June 16
A prominent cookware manufacturer from the city has lodged a complaint with the city police for the misuse of his trademark by another company.
In his complaint, Paramjit Singh Bhatia, partner in Heera Industries, Preet Nagar, said that he was the manufacturer of cookware, pressure cooker, non-stick and hard anodised ware. He said that he was running his industry for the past 45 years and selling these items under the registered trademark ‘Black Magnum’.
“Since I have got my trademark and logo registered with the authorities, no other person or manufacturer can use it in an unauthorised manner. I have a good turnover with my items being sold in India and abroad. I get my manuals and packing material printed from two authorised printers— Yogesh Kumar of Dhan Mohalla and Harpreet Singh of Every Shine Printer. About 25 days ago, Harpreet Singh visited a cutter shop for some job work and found my manuals with logos getting printed by someone else. No authorised printer of mine had given him my manuals for cutting at that time. Harpreet reported the matter to me. After making some enquiries, I have lodged a police complaint on the matter at the police station division number 8”, said Bhatia.
Bhatia said that the cops had assured him of thorough inquiry to nab the wrong doers and taking timely action.
